Top 10 Best Educational Administration Master's Degree Schools
Our 2023 rankings named Northwestern University the best school in Illinois for educational administration students working on their master’s degree. Located in the city of Evanston, Northwestern is a private not-for-profit school with a very large student population.
A rank of #2 on this year’s list means North Central College is a great place for educational administration students working on their master’s degree. North Central is a small private not-for-profit school located in the city of Naperville.

A rank of #3 on this year’s list means Lewis University is a great place for educational administration students working on their master’s degree. Lewis is a medium-sized private not-for-profit school located in the large suburb of Romeoville.
The excellent master’s degree programs at University of St Francis helped the school earn the #4 place on this year’s ranking of the best educational administration schools in Illinois. University of Saint Francis is a small private not-for-profit school located in the suburb of Joliet.
Out of the 24 schools in Illinois that were part of this year’s ranking, Bradley University landed the # 5 spot on the list. Located in the city of Peoria, Bradley is a private not-for-profit college with a moderately-sized student population.
Aurora University did quite well in this year’s ranking of the best places for educational administration students to get a master’s degree. It came in at #6 on the list. Aurora is a medium-sized private not-for-profit school located in the suburb of Aurora.
With a ranking of #7, Eastern Illinois University did quite well on this year’s best schools for educational administration students working on their master’s degree. Located in the town of Charleston, EIU is a public school with a medium-sized student population.
